Rennes captain Damien Da Silva admits Edouard Mendy ‘deserves’ to join Chelsea as the goalkeeper closes in on a move to Stamford Bridge.

Frank Lampard has been keen to recruit a new goalkeeper this summer following Kepa Arrizabalaga’s poor form last season.

Chelsea are now understood to be close to agreeing a £25 million deal with Rennes for Mendy.

And Da Silva admits Rennes’ players are reluctant to see the Senegal international leave the club.

‘We are a little selfish, we don’t want to lose Edouard Mendy but it’s part of football and the transfer market,’ Da Silva told Telefoot.

‘He’s a great goalkeeper who deserves what happens to him.’

According to reports, Chelsea have agreed to pay an initial £18.2m fee for Mendy but the deal could rise to £25m after add-ons.

The 28-year-old goalkeeper has been a standout performer for Rennes, who have qualified for this season’s Champions League, following his £3.5m transfer from Stade Reims last summer.

Mendy is set to become Chelsea’s seventh new arrival this summer after Ben Chilwell, Hakim Ziyech, Timo Werner, Kai Havertz, Thiago Silva and Malang Sarr.

Speaking last month, Cech admitted that Chelsea were considering replacements for Kepa following his poor form under Lampard.

‘Kepa struggled last season, that is unquestionable,’ said Cech.

‘But the club invested in him and gave him a long-term contract because they believe he has the qualities and attributes to be successful.

‘Additions will be made to the squad, perhaps even in goal, and this is what is being discussed now.

‘But nobody is giving up on Kepa and we all hope he has a great future.’
